Anglo-Saxon poets who entertained guests at special occasions with recitations of poetry from memory were called scops. They were highly respected members of society who passed on oral traditions through storytelling.

Two Anglo-Saxon poets whose names are known are Caedmon and Cynewulf. Caedmon is known for his hymn-like poems, while Cynewulf is known for his epic and religious poetry.
